Orlando, Florida - The MasterCraft Pro Wakeboard Tour kicked off the 2003 season in a place where few of today's new crop of top pros on the Tour have competed, Cranes Roost in Altamonte Springs. Some of the top moments in the history of the Tour presented by Chevy Trucks and GM Vortec engines have been carried out at Cranes Roost.
Still, many of the young faces who qualified for the Pro Men's Semifinals on Saturday seem to care little for that history, but are determined to make some of their own magical moments out on the lake just off I-4.
Two young pros who live within walking distance of the lake made everyone think of the future as young Phillip "Froggy" Soven and Danny Harf moved into Sunday's semifinals with good qualifying rounds on Saturday.
Soven, 13 and Harf, 17 have already made a name for themselves in the sport of wakeboarding. Harf enters 2003 as the two-time defending champion of the X Games and Soven, the youngest pro in wakeboarding history when he joined the Pro Tour in 2001 at the age of 11 is starting to impress his peers with a number of top finishes.
While these young riders impressed the judges and crowds they will have to do quite a bit more on Sunday to beat top Pro Tour veterans Shaun Murray, Darin Shapiro and Erik Ruck each of whom won their qualifying heat on Saturday to advance into Sunday's semifinal rounds.
While the Pro Wakeboard Tour was making a return to an old site, the SeaDoo Pro Wakeskate Series was debuting at Cranes Roost with many of the same riders who helped establish the site as one of the top places to ride in the world. Former Pro Wakeboard Tour riders Scott Byerly, Thomas Horrell, Brannon Meek and Drew McGuckin competed in the first-ever pro wakeskate tour.
